DVD player problem

Postby Hellion » October 26th, 2007, 10:17 am

I have a DVD player issue, and thought someone here might be technologically savvy and could help. I figure making this a post is more efficient than asking you all at the bar tonight. ;-)

My mom says when she puts a movie in her DVD player, after she hits play it starts, then it goes to a blue screen, then after a few seconds it shows the picture again, etc. I think she can hear the sound while this happens. It has happened with several DVDs (all from the library) but notably NOT with her workout DVD. She doesn't know what's wrong. Neither do I, I've never heard of this. I'm wondering if it has anything to do with the DVD player being hooked up through her VCR, which is dual-deck, and it's hooked into the deck that recently went kaput. But I don't understand why movies mess up but workout videos don't, and I'm also wondering if she's done something to her settings on things that play in "Chapter" mode.

Anyway, if anyone has any advice I'd appreciate it.

If sound is still playing but the picture turns blue it could be something wrong with your A/V cables.

Movie DVDs are usually highly compressed so your wires carry a heavier load of decompressed information. That might explain the differences between the movie dvd and the workout dvd - since work out dvds don't usually have very much on them and need less compression if any at all.

Don't know if that made sense. Cheap easy way to check is to use another set of A/V Cables from another piece of equipment and plug those in to check it out.
